How fast are internet speeds in Adams County?
The map below shows maximum internet speeds by area in Adams County.

Internet Speed Key
The average Adams County home can get up to 561 Mbps on their internet plan. For most people, the fastest download speed in the county is 6,000 Mbps, which 1.44% of residents can get. Some homes and apartments do not have access to these speeds. On the slower end, for example, 5.82% of homes can only purchase plans up to 10 Mbps. See the internet provider details below for info about their speed and coverage in Adams County.
Internet speeds tend to be faster in the northwest parts of Adams County, and slower in the north areas of the county.
What type of internet should I choose in Adams County?
The fastest internet for you may vary based on where in Adams County you live. If speed is your main concern, fixed wireless will be the fastest internet in the county.
- Fiber is the fastest internet type for 30.67% of Adams County homes.
- Cable is fastest for 11.81% of the county.
- DSL is fastest for 16.65%.
- Fixed wireless is fastest for 36.61%.
- Satellite internet may be the only option for 4.27% of Adams County homes.

How does internet in Adams County compare to the rest of Idaho?
Internet speeds in Adams County are slower versus the average speeds in Idaho: 2,514 Mbps in Idaho versus 561 Mbps in the county. The state has similar internet availability compared to the county. Average internet coverage in Idaho is 98.92% versus 95.73% in Adams County.
